TOOLING INSPECTOR (STARSHIP) - LEVEL 4/5

Our quality inspectors are responsible for being the last line of defense in assuring mission success. You will perform in-process and end-of-line inspections to verify that all key performance and design characteristics are met or exceeded during hardware manufacturing. You will be working hands on with the most cutting-edge rocket technology currently available and will be part of history. This position will support the Tooling Quality Inspection team at the SpaceX Hawthorne facility, which is responsible for the most critical components of our Starship program.

RESPONSIBILITIES:

• Use in-depth familiarity of Geometric Dimensioning and Tolerancing (GD&T) to interpret blueprints at all assembly levels 

• Collect geometric data using laser tracker and Romer Arm through model-based software such as Verisurf 

• Discern how best to establish a reference system for the current task then apply it and install it both on and off the part 

• Provide analysis of collected data and evaluate it to provide direction for remaining tooling operations 

• Apply the fabrication process on large structures and understand the environmental effects such as free states, temperature swings, and weld shrinkage 

• Effectively communicate to fabricators, machinists, assemblers, engineers, and other parties as required 

• Provide detailed in-process inspections on flight and development hardware, using detailed drawing, CAD models, and established processes to verify conformance to design requirements

• Document production and test anomalies in accordance with prescribed procedures and processes

• Process non-conforming products and assist engineering in root cause analysis and corrective action

• Routinely observe technical operations and offer guidance and/or serve as an additional technical resource

BASIC QUALIFICATIONS:

• High school diploma or equivalency certification 

• 5+ years of professional experience working with laser trackers and Romer arms

• 5+ years of experience with Verisurf software

PREFERRED SKILLS AND EXPERIENCE:

• Experience with quality assurance principles, methods, and processes

• Advanced skill level with Microsoft Office (Excel, PowerPoint, Word, Outlook) and Windows OS

• Experience analyzing data and generating Inspection data reports 

• Experience using inspection tools and equipment such as, micrometers, gauge blocks, dial indicators, height gauges, optical comparators, profilometers, and portable CMM 

• Strong understanding of geometric relationships
